Training & Certification

Who Shows Up: Training Behind Every Big Sandy Technician

Anyone can put "certified" on a website. Here's what actually stands behind that word at San Diego Water Damage Company.

Every technician we send to a Big Sandy property completes IICRC water damage restoration training (WRT) at minimum, with many holding advanced applied structural drying (ASD) certification as well. That training covers psychrometry, structural drying science, and the safe handling of contaminated water categories — not just how to run a pump.

Beyond initial certification, our Big Sandy team completes ongoing continuing education as IICRC standards are updated, and every new hire is background-checked and drug-tested before joining a crew. When you call San Diego Water Damage Company, you're getting a vetted professional, not a subcontractor pulled from a general labor pool.

The Hidden Risk of Handling Water Damage Yourself

Plenty of Big Sandy homeowners try to handle a small water event themselves before calling us. Here's what usually gets missed.

The visible water on your Big Sandy floor is often only part of the problem. Water wicks upward into drywall, travels along subfloor seams, and pools inside wall cavities where a rented fan will never reach it. Without professional-grade dehumidification and moisture monitoring, that hidden dampness can sit for weeks, quietly feeding mold growth long after the surface looks and feels dry to the touch.

Insurance carriers generally want to see documented proof that a water loss was properly mitigated. A DIY cleanup rarely produces that kind of record, which can leave Big Sandy homeowners exposed if related damage — like mold or warped subfloor — shows up months later and the carrier questions whether it was handled correctly the first time.

If the water was minor, contained, and cleaned up within an hour or two, DIY handling is often fine. Once it's soaked into materials or sat for any real length of time, though, a professional assessment is the safer move for your Big Sandy property.

Immediate Steps

Six Things To Do Before We Arrive

The minutes before our Big Sandy crew arrives matter. Here's what our dispatchers typically recommend, situation permitting.

1

Stop the Source if Safe

If the water is coming from a pipe, appliance, or fixture you can safely reach, shut off the supply valve or main.

2

Avoid Electrical Hazards

If water is anywhere near electrical panels or outlets in your Big Sandy property, stay away and avoid that area entirely.

3

Move Valuables to Dry Ground

Lifting rugs, moving boxes, and relocating valuables can reduce secondary damage while you wait for our team.

4

Take Photos First

Snap photos or video of the affected areas before anything is moved — this helps your insurance claim later.

5

Open Windows & Doors

Some airflow can help, but don't rely on it alone — professional drying equipment is still necessary to prevent mold.

6

Don't Wait to Call

The sooner you call, the sooner a Big Sandy technician starts heading your way — don't wait to see if it "dries on its own."
